1969 DAF 44 vs. 2006 Volvo S60
To start off, 2006 Volvo S60 is newer by 37 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1969 DAF 44.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1969 DAF 44 would be higher. At 2,400 cc (5 cylinders), 2006 Volvo S60 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Volvo S60 (128 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 94 more horse power than 1969 DAF 44. (34 HP @ 4500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2006 Volvo S60 should accelerate faster than 1969 DAF 44.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Volvo S60 weights approximately 814 kg more than 1969 DAF 44.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2006 Volvo S60 (280 Nm @ 1750 RPM) has 215 more torque (in Nm) than 1969 DAF 44. (65 Nm @ 2200 RPM). This means 2006 Volvo S60 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1969 DAF 44.
